cottage industry
countable noun: A cottage industry is a small business that is run from someone's home, especially one that involves a craft such as knitting or pottery. cottage industry in American English a manufacturing activity carried on, as in the early part of the Industrial Revolution, by farming out work to be done in the workers' homes noun: the production, for sale, of goods at home, as the making of handicrafts by rural families cottage industry in British English noun: an industry in which employees work in their own homes, often using their own equipment |
